Putting his swimming career on hold after his second DUI arrest, Olympic champion Michael Phelps began a six-week program Sunday that he said “will provide the help I need to better understand myself.” The winningest athlete in Olympic history made the announcement in a series of posts on his Twitter account. According to his representatives at Octagon, Phelps entered an in-patient program that will keep him from competing at least through mid-November, though there’s no indication he plans to give up swimming. “The past few days have been extremely difficult,” Phelps said in a statement. “I recognize that this is …
